Bournemouth is a large coastal resort town with award-winning beaches on the south coast of England. To the east lies the famous Jurassic Coast – a World Heritage Site. Bournemouth has excellent transport connections via rail, bus, road or sea. The town has historic tropical gardens, golden sands and surfing, panoramic views from the clifftops and a bustling town centre. There are plenty of indoor and outdoor attractions including museums, galleries and many cosmopolitan restaurants, cafes and bars. Bournemouth's climate and location has made it a popular destination for visitors. The town is also a regional centre of business and home of the Bournemouth International Centre (BIC).
